TP 安卓版转账操作图:从流程到安全与侧链实践的深度解析

本文以 TP(TokenPocket 等移动钱包)安卓版转账操作为切入点,综合流程图式描述与多维安全、合约与链路优化的专家洞察。

一、转账操作流程(逻辑图语义化)

1. 用户发起:输入收款地址、金额、代币、备注;选择网络与 gas 策略。

2. 本地校验:地址有效性、余额与 nonce 检查;生成交易原文(tx payload)。

3. 签名阶段:调用密钥库(软件/硬件/TEE)进行私钥签名;可弹出交易预览供用户确认。

4. 广播与中继:签名交易发至钱包节点或 RPC 节点,进入 mempool。

5. 上链与确认:矿工/验证者打包,生成区块并返回交易回执(receipt)。

6. 状态通知:客户端展示交易状态并触发推送提醒或回调。

二、防中间人攻击(MitM)要点

- 端到端加密与 TLS 强制:RPC 与节点连接使用 TLS,并启用证书校验与证书钉扎(certificate pinning)。

- 请求签名策略:重要数据在本地签名,避免明文私钥或未签名敏感数据出网。

- TEE/硬件隔离:使用安全元件或 Android Keystore/TEE 存储私钥并在受信环境签名。

- 可验证 UI:交易预览显示“真实”目标地址摘要或 ENS/域名解析,避免地址替换攻击。

三、合约部署与相关风险控制

- 部署流程:编译->字节码->ABI->构造部署交易(gas 估算)->签名->广播->验证合约地址与事件日志。

- 安全审计:静态分析、单元测试、形式化验证与第三方审计报告是必需;避免自毁函数、可升级逻辑缺陷导致代币被窃取。

- 工具链与最佳实践:使用溯源工具(bytecode fingerprint)、确定代理模式(透明/可升级)并限制治理权限。

四、专家洞悉剖析(策略与场景)

- 用户体验与安全平衡:默认启用安全设置(高 gas、推荐 RPC 列表、硬件签名优先),同时提供高级用户调整入口。

- 监测与应急:实时交易监控、异常速率检测和黑名单/灰名单策略能降低大规模盗窃风险。

五、高科技数字化转型作用

- 钱包作为数字身份枢纽:结合 DID、合规 KYC 可在不牺牲去中心化的前提下拓展企业级服务。

- 数据驱动运维:使用链上/链下指标(确认时间、gas 波动)驱动智能路由与费用优化。

六、侧链技术与扩展性解决方案

- 侧链/Layer2 角色:通过 Rollup、State Channel 或专用侧链减轻主链负载、降低费用并提高吞吐。

- 桥(bridge)安全:跨链桥需要时间锁、多签/阈值签名与验证器经济激励,避免单点信任。

- 设计建议:客户端支持多链视图、自动选择最优链路并提示用户跨链风险与资金流动时间。

七、交易提醒与用户沟通

- 即时推送:交易广播、上链与最终确认均应通过本地通知或邮件/SMS 提醒。

- 可视化回执:展示交易哈希、区块高度、确认数与合约调用结果,便于用户验证与申诉。

- 风险提示:对异常交易、合约交互或高额转账添加二次确认与冷却时间。

结论:TP 类移动钱包的转账操作看似简单,但涉及链上签名、链外通信、合约交互与跨链桥接多重风险点。通过端到端加密、硬件隔离、合约审计、侧链优化与严格的用户提醒体系,既能保障安全又能推动高科技数字化转型落地。未来侧链与 L2 的成熟将进一步提升手机钱包的可用性与成本效率,但桥接与治理风险仍需持续以工程与制度双重手段防范。

作者:李辰发布时间:2025-11-12 15:26:43

评论

Alex88

很全面的技术拆解,尤其是对证书钉扎和TEE的强调,实用性强。

小翠

侧链与桥的风险讲得很到位,建议再补充几个常见桥被攻破的案例分析。

CryptoGuru

合约部署那段不错,形式化验证真的该普及。

林夕

交易提醒和可视化回执很贴心,希望钱包团队能把这些细节做成默认体验。

相关阅读